The Three Apples ( Arabic: ), or The Tale of the Murdered Woman ( Arabic: , romanized : Hikayat as-Sabiyya al-Maqtula ), is a story contained in the One Thousand and One Nights collection (also known as the "Arabian Nights"). The story of the Three Apples is a kind of mystery story, whose premise or setup will be familiar to any regular readers of crime fiction: a body is discovered in a gruesome state, and the murderer is sought. The difference between this and a more typical whodunit, though, is that our detective character (Ja'far the vizier) does not actually succeed in solving any crime; he simply happens upon the answer when he discovers the apple in his daughter's pocket. | Aasmaan | Chirag | Angaro Henry Hudson Bio | Born, Family, Discovery, Death, Kunti Short Story | Indian Mythological Story, Potty (Toilet) Training Strategies for Kids- New Parents. [7], According to Marzolph, the tale is present in "the oldest surviving manuscript" of the Arabian Nights compilation, and is considered to be part of "the core corpus" of the book.[8]. This story is one of the most complex in this regard. It begins with the discovery of a body, then introduces a pair of suspects, and continues along a series of twists until the final culprit is revealed. And the device of the inset tale, whereby Jaafar finally redeems himself by saving the life of his slave by telling a story, reminds us of the ingenious narrative structure of the Arabian Nights, whereby Scheherazade, the arch-narrator of the collection, tells many tales in order to save her own life (her husband plans to put her to death but she tells him so many magnificent tales that he instead spares and even rewards her). The tale of the Three Apples is not quite so familiar to Western readers as, say, the story of Aladdin or Ali Baba and the Forty Thieves, but it is a more authentic tale in that it was included in the original medieval collection known as the One Thousand and One Nights (whereas Aladdin and Ali Baba are both orphan tales, added centuries later).
